Should you put a tarp over your tent?




Adding a footprint to the bottom of your camping tent is a simple means to lower abrasion and channel water under throughout a tornado. It can also help keep you cosy.

1. It protects your tent
Using a footprint under your tent adds one more layer of security between the bottom of your shelter and the soggy ground below it. This can help prevent abrasions to the sewn-in flooring of your outdoor tents and it can maintain water from merging below your backcountry castle.

While the flooring of most modern-day outdoors tents is constructed from waterproof textiles like silnylon or dyneema, they can still penetrate, grab and create openings from duplicated contact with the rough, sharp, dirt-covered or sandy ground. An impact can secure the underside of your tent from these elements and it can also make pitching and leaving camp a lot easier.

Some suppliers supply outdoor tents impacts particularly created for their shelter designs, which can guarantee a terrific fit. If your camping tent doesn't come with a footprint, you can conveniently make one on your own out of Tyvek or other difficult, lightweight fabric. Nonetheless, when making a do it yourself impact, make sure that it's an inch shorter than your shelter on all sides to stay clear of developing pockets of wetness that can gather underneath your tent

2. It extends the life of your outdoor tents.
An impact is an additional layer of water resistant material that goes under your tent flooring. It secures the material from abrasion and offers a barrier versus dirt wetness that can cause damages to the camping tent's waterproofing.

Camping tent footprints are usually made from a long lasting, lightweight material like nylon. They might additionally have a higher denier count than your tent's flooring to enhance longevity and durability. Footprints can be pricey, particularly if they're specifically made for your outdoor tents. For backpackers or those on a budget plan, DIY alternatives like plastic tarpaulins and Tyvek wrap are more affordable and equally as efficient at extending the life of your outdoor tents.

A footprint should be reduced to be simply a little smaller than the real flooring of your camping tent on all sides. If it's also big, it stargazer tent can capture rainwater dripping off your camping tent's rain fly and create puddling-- a significant source of water leak. A cut footprint stops this from happening.
